Certified Compostable and Biodegradable: What That Really Means

We’ve partnered with HZF (HuizeFeng Packaging Technology Co., Ltd)—a pioneer in certified compostable multi-layered packaging that holds over 30 global patents for biodegradable film structures. These compostable packages meet stringent standards and are:

  • DIN Certified (DIN CERTCO)

  • BPI Certified Compostable

  • Compliant with ABA Standard AS 5810 (Home Compostable)

  • FDA Approved for Food Contact

This means our packaging is free from conventional plastics, fully safe for storing herbs, teas, and spices, and will break down in industrial or home composting environments within 90–180 days—depending on the conditions.

Whether it's a pyramid tea bag, pouch, vacuum bag, or windowed pack, every layer of our packaging—from the film to the ink—has been designed to minimise environmental impact and reduce plastic waste. These bags do not just decompose; they do so in a way that supports soil health and ecological diversity.


The Science of Sustainability

These cutting-edge materials are made from plant-based polymers and printed using eco-inks. They’re designed to provide the same barrier protection, shelf-life stability, and durability as traditional plastic packaging—without the environmental burden.

From tea bags to bulk spice packs, we’ve ensured that our packaging provides:

  • Excellent protection from moisture and air exposure

  • Heat resistance suitable for food-safe sealing

  • Leak and puncture resistance

Yet, when disposed of correctly in a composting environment, they degrade naturally without leaving toxic residues, microplastics, or harmful emissions.


So… How Should I Store My Products?

This is the #1 most important thing we want our customers to know about biodegradable packaging:

It’s designed to break down. Which means it should not be used for long-term storage.

We love that our bags are planet-friendly, but they are not airtight and are intentionally breathable to allow for composting. This means:

  • Moisture and air can pass through the material over time.

  • The packaging will slowly degrade, especially in warm or humid environments.

To ensure the quality, potency, and shelf life of your herbs, teas, and spices, we highly recommend transferring products to airtight containers as soon as you receive them.

Ideal Storage Tips:

  • ? Use glass jars or BPA-free airtight containers.

  • ? Store in a cool, dry, dark place away from direct sunlight and heat.

  • ? Label with the product name and best-before date.

This helps to prevent clumping, fading, or spoilage—especially for delicate botanicals or powders that are prone to moisture absorption.

Certifications & Global Standards

HZF’s packaging meets global standards for compostability and food safety. Here's a quick snapshot of what backs it:

  • DIN CERTCO (Germany) – internationally recognized compostable certification

  • BPI (USA) – Biodegradable Products Institute seal for compostability

  • ABA AS5810 – Home compostable under Australian regulations

  • FDA Approval – Safe for direct food contact

All packaging materials are tested for:

  • Toxins and heavy metals

  • Disintegration rate

  • Soil safety (no microplastics left behind)
